For the academic year 2022-2023, the total student population of Most searched online schools in minnesota Colleges is 178,843. The proportion of undergraduate students is 54.10% (96,746 students) and graduate students's proportion is 45.90% (82,097 graduate students).

University of Minnesota-Twin Cities has the most students of 54,955 among Most searched online schools in minnesota Colleges. By gender, the male-female ratio at Most searched online schools in minnesota Colleges is 31.57% (56,458 male students) to 68.43% (122,385 female students).
